Graduation Rate

The following chart shows the graduation rate of Northern Arizona University students who enrolled in 2015 and after. The stat covers all undergraduates registered as full-time students to study a 4-year bachelor's degree program for the first time.

The breakdown shows the graduation rate by race/ethnicity of US students. All international students are represented under one group.

As of August 31, 2021, the average graduation rate of Northern Arizona University students is 59.0%. Female students graduated at a rate of 63.3%, whereas male students graduated at a rate of 51.7%.

59.0%

  • asian 73.1% 76 students
  • African American 42.4% 70 students
  • white 62.6% 1,692 students
  • unknown 43.4% 23 students
  • hawaiian 33.3% 6 students
  • hispanic 54.0% 592 students
  • International Students 60.2% 65 students
  • Mixed Race 59.0% 180 students

Drop Out

Northern Arizona University has an overall drop-out rate of 40.0% as of August 31, 2021. The dropout rate of male students and female students is 46.8% and 36.0% respectively.

Below is a breakdown of the dropout rate of US students by race/ethnicity and international students.

40.0%

  • asian 26.0% 27 students
  • African American 56.4% 93 students
  • white 36.5% 987 students
  • unknown 56.6% 30 students
  • hawaiian 66.7% 12 students
  • hispanic 44.9% 492 students
  • International Students 37.0% 40 students
  • Mixed Race 39.0% 119 students
